    The manipulator is a multifunctional machine that can be automatically controlled and can be reprogrammed to change. It has multiple degrees of freedom. The manipulator of this project mainly adopts servo control, and three servo motors are respectively controlled by X \ Y \ Z triaxis servo driver to realize one-axis motion control, two-axis arc, linear straight insertion control, three-axis three-dimensional linkage control, and also realize the same speed motion control with synchronous belt. The manipulator training room can train the students to control the complex movements with the industrial network connection of the touch screen, servo, frequency converter and other controllers.
